‘壹’ 关于Javaweb的问题,Jsp和Servlet各自的应用场景
JSP(JavaServer Pages)和Servlet是两种用于开发Web应用程序的服务器端技术。
JSP是一种动态Web页面技术,它使用Java代码来生成HTML、XML或其他类型的文档。JSP页面包含特殊的JSP标记,这些标记被解析并转换为Java代码,然后执行。JSP通常被用来创建动态的Web页面,例如显示数据库内容或处理表单数据。
Servlet是一种Java类,它运行在Web服务器上,并处理来自浏览器的请求。Servlet可以生成动态的HTML内容,也可以执行其他类型的任务,例如处理表单数据或连接数据库。
JSP和Servlet有许多相似之处,但各自有不同的应用场景。JSP更适合用于生成静态的Web内容,例如HTML、XML或其他文档。Servlet更适合用于执行动态的任务,例如处理表单数据或连接数据库。
总的来说,JSP通常被视为更为高级的技术,因为它可以在Web页面中嵌入Java代码,但是Servlet可以提供更多的灵活性和控制。因此,在选择使用JSP或Servlet时,应该根据自己的需求和应用场景来决定。
‘贰’ web应用有哪些
常见的计数器、留言版、聊天室和论坛BBS等,都是Web应用程序,不过这些应用相对比较简单,而Web应用程序的真正核心主要是对数据库进行处理,管理信息系统(Management Information System,简称MIS)就是这种架构最典型的应用。
MIS可以应用于局域网,也可以应用于广域网。基于Internet的MIS系统以其成本低廉、维护简便、覆盖范围广、功能易实现等诸多特性,得到越来越多的应用。
web开发就是我们说的做网站,它分为网页部分,和逻辑部分也就是我们说的前台与后台,前台负责与用户的交互,显示数据,用到HTML显示数据,CSS控制样式,JS编写复杂交互。后台编写处理这些逻辑的程序。可以用C#,java,vb.php等语言。
(2)适合web页面使用扩展阅读:
一、优点
1、网络应用程序不需要任何复杂的“展开”过程,你所需要的只是一个适用的浏览器;
2、网络应用程序通常耗费很少的用户硬盘空间,或者一点都不耗费;
3、它们不需要更新,因为所有新的特性都在服务器上执行,从而自动传达到用户端;
4、网络应用程序和服务器端的网络产品都很容易结合,如email功能和搜索功能;
5、因为它们在网络浏览器窗口中运行,所以大多数情况下它们是通过跨平台使用的 (例如Windows,Mac,Linux等等)
二、应用扩展
信息化,互联网,移动化,云计算的不断发展,使得公司的业务需求越来越多。
因此很多公司的页面因为缺乏高度的可扩展性,因而流失了大量的用户。如果你不希望重蹈这些公司的覆辙,你就急需要找到一条可以扩展自己web应用的途径。
对Web应用来说,扩展能力很重要,随着用户群和工作量的增加,处理器在增加,它应该能够进行扩展。对于Java应用来说,扩展更复杂,不只是简单的购买和安装20个新的处理器就可以的。
然而,Java平台能够也确实支持应用扩展,通过外围设备语言,例如Scala、Clojure和Groovy。利用JAVA编程语言,开发者很难使JAVA应用进行线性扩展。
另外,按需的云计算本质使得可扩展的Web应用程序融入到了各种规模的业务中。进入到这个领域不能说没有障碍,即使是很小的公司得到这类计算能力也很难,而且数据存储一度曾经只适用于企业级用户。
这使你得到想要的服务器空间,不仅比以往更便宜,而且更容易。云计算可以订购更多的资源,而且就像行车路过订购快餐一样方便。
‘叁’ jsf和jsp哪个适合大规模web运用
JSF和JSP是一对新的搭档。JSP是用于后台的逻辑处理的技术,而JSF恰恰相反,是使开发人员能够快速的开发基于 Java 的 Web 应用程序的技术,是一种表现层技术。目前,JSF1.2已经正式作为一个标准加入了Java EE 5中。
作为一种高度组件化的技术,开发人员可以在一些开发工具的支持下,实现拖拉式编辑操作,用户只需要简单的将 JSF 组件拖到页面上,就可以很容易的进行 Web 开发了。这是其作为一种组件化的技术所具有的最大好处,我们能用的组件不光是一些比较简单的输入框之类,还有更多复杂的组件可以使用的,比如 DataTable 这样的表格组件, Tree 这样的树形组件等等。
作为一种标准的技术,JSF还得到了相当多工具提供商的支持。同时我们也会有很多很好的免费开发工具可以使用,前不久 Sun Java Studio Creator 2 和 Oracle JDeveloper 10g 作为免费的支持 JSF 的开发工具发布,给 JSF 带来了不小的生气。另外我们也有一些很优秀的商业开发工具可共选择,BEA Workshop (原 M7 NitroX),Exadel,MyEclipse 这样的基于 Eclipse 的插件开发工具,为现在广大的 Eclipse 用户带来了不小的便利,IBM 的 Rational Application Developer 和 Borland 的 JBuilder 也是很不错的支持 JSF 可视化开发的商业开发工具。
JSF和传统的Web技术有着本质上的差别,在传统的Web技术需要用户自己对浏览器请求进行捕捉,保存客户端状态,并且手工控制着页面的转向,等等。而JSF的出现,无疑给我们带来了巨大的便利,JSF 提供了事件驱动的页面导航模型,该模型使应用程序开发人员能够设计应用程序的页面流。与 Struts 的方式向类似的是,所有的页面流信息都定义在 JSF 配置 XML 文件 (faces-config.xml) 中,而非硬编码在应用程序中。这很大程度简化了开发人员开发难度,简化了应用程序的开发。
同时JSF也是一种遵循模型-视图-控制器 (MVC) 模式的框架。实现了视图代码(View)与应用逻辑(Model)的完全分离,使得使用 JSF 技术的应用程序能够很好的实现页面与代码的分离。所有对 JSF 页面的请求都会通过一个前端控制器 (FacesServlet) 处理,系统自动处理用户的请求,并将结果返回给用户。这和传统的 MVC 框架并没有太大的区别。
在JSF中不仅使用了 POJO 技术,而且还使用了类似 Spring 的控制反转(IoC) (或称为依赖注入-DI) 技术,在 JSF 的 Backing Bean 中,我们可以把视图所需要的数据和操作放进一个 Backing Bean 中。同时得益于 JSF 使用的 DI 技术,我们可以在配置文件中初始化 Managed Bean,同时我们也可以通过这样的技术很方便的和使用类似技术的 Spring 进行整合。
‘肆’ web文章网页设计系统用到的是哪些开发工具
HTML和CSS:用于构建网站的基本结构和布局。
JavaScript和jQuery:用于实现网页的交互效果和动态功能。
框架和库:如Bootstrap, Foundation, Bulma等用于快速构建网页布局。
图像编辑工具:如 Adobe Photoshop, Illustrator 用于制作网页图片。
版本控制工具:如 Git 用于管理网站代码。
开发工具:如VS Code, Sublime Text, Atom等用于编写和调试代码。
后端语言:如PHP, Ruby, Python, Java等用于编写服务器端代码。
数据库管理工具:如MySQL, MongoDB, PostgreSQL等用于存储和管理网站数据。
开发环境:如LAMP, WAMP, XAMPP等用于在本地构建和测试网站。
第三方服务:如 analytics, CDN, forms, payments等用于实现特定功能.
‘伍’ reactjs适合移动端的web页面开发吗
React是适合移动端,而不适合pc端的。
原因:
1、pc端使用React需要重做很多已有组件,包括但不限于highCharts图表类、dataPicker基础组件。
2、移动web app恰恰是不需要这类复杂的组件的,这给写移动端项目重写组件带来了机会。
pc端要seo,移动端基本不需要,所以用这种数据后加载的框架有了可能。
3、用webpack编译出来的基础库React + es6 + Route + rex + tappable,minify之后大概200k不到,gzip之后50k左右。所以明确的说,是适合移动端的。
4、不管是用etag或者Expires的强缓存,还是用localStorage做缓存。第一次访问的50k基础库,都不是2g用户的致命伤,2g致命伤是一个RTT的时间巨长。用React基本没有操作需要zepto了,少了13k gzip之后的zepto,也少用一个模板引擎。
5、用了es6之后代码编译会显大,但明显这十几k并不是阻止用React的理由。
可以试用一下微信钱包里面的城市服务的首页,刚刚做了React的尝试,基本能做到秒出,以后会推到其它的微信商业项目中。
‘陆’ Web UI设计规范及界面实现注意事项
适用于WEB产品线的人机交互界面的设计,贯穿于以用户为中心的设计指导方向。根据WEB产品的特点制定出的一套规范,以达到提升用户体验,控制产品设计质量,提高设计效率的目的。
适合界面设计师、用户体验设计师、前台设计工程师、发布支持人员、运营编辑人员等
1.【统一识别】规范能使页面相同属性单元统一识别,防止混乱,甚至出现严重错误,避免用户在浏览时理解困难。
2.【节约资源】除了门户网站、活动推广等个性页面外,相对于后台系统、物联网系统、数据统计系统、等界面设计,使用规范标准能极大的减少设计时间。
3.【重复利用】相同单元属性,页面新建时可以执行此标准重复使用,减少无关信息,就是减少对主题信息传达干扰,利用阅读与信息传递。
未通过客户或上级领导确认产出的界面,请勿上传至蓝湖协作系统
设计师在原型步骤及应该想好对应的图层结构,交互特效,并和前端开发人员做好交流,是否可以实现,功能的评估一定要细致
1.已上传至蓝湖协作平台的高保真界面,应根据平台中的标注尺寸进行精确还原,Web界面还原度不得低于95%;移动端还原度为100%(精确到一像素)。
2.开发人员完成视觉部分内容以后,必须由UI设计师及前端技术负责人进行校对工作。
3.如遇到界面效果复杂或组件样式特殊等难以实现的问题,应及时与对应的UI设计师或前端技术负责人沟通处理,不能随意更换。
4.前端开发人员无权更改设计图中的样式及功能,遇到问题应及时与设计人员协商。
5.如遇产品经理或项目负责人未通过设计师确认,直接要求修改界面视觉效果部分,前端开发人员可拒绝修改。必须由UI设计师对高保真图纸更改后再进行相应的修改。
‘柒’ Web 页面采用多大的宽度最合适
Web 页面采用多大的宽度最合适
网页设计标准尺寸:
1. 800×600下,网页宽度保持在778以内,就不会出现水平滚动条,高度则视版面和内容决定。
2. 1024×768下,网页宽度保持在1002以内,如果满框显示的话,高度是612눯之间,就不会出现水平滚动条和垂直滚动条。
3. 在ps里面做网页可以在800×600状态下显示全屏,页面的下方又不会出现滑动条,尺寸为740×560左右。
网页设计在初始要界定出网页的尺寸大小.就像绘画给出一块画版来.这样才能方便设计.
网页的尺寸受限于两个因素:一个是显示器萤幕.显示器现在种类很多,以17寸为主流, 正在朝19寸及宽屏的方向发展.但目前也有为数不少的15寸显示器.另一个是浏览器软体,就是我们常用的IE,遨游,Friefox等.
高度:
高度是可以向下延展的,所以一般对高度不限制. 对于一屏来说,一般没有一个固定值,因为每个人的浏览器的工具栏不同,我见过有的浏览器工具栏被外挂占了半个萤幕,所以高度没有确切值。
宽度:
1、在IE6.0下,宽度为显示器分辨率减21,比如1024的宽度-21就变成1003。但值得注意的是IE6.0(或更低)无论你的网页多高都会有右侧的滚动条框。
2、在Firefox下,宽度的分率辨减19。比如1024的宽度-19就变成1005
3、在Opear下,宽度的分率辨减23。比如1024的宽度-23就变成1001
注:Firefox或Opear在内容少于浏览器高度时不显示右侧滚动条。
所以如果是1024的分辨率,你的网页不如设成1000安全一点。设成900两侧空白更大,视觉上更舒服一点.也方便做一些浮动层的设计.
如果是800的分辨率一般都设成770。但也有设成760的.
这些需要明白并且牢记,不然很可能做出来不符合浏览器要求,不过一般我们都回设定的再稍微小一点,应为有些浏览器加了外挂或者其他的东西宽度会有变化所以 800的分辨率一般设定760左右,1024的设定990左右.
网页设计标准尺寸:
1、800*600下,网页宽度保持在778以内,就不会出现水平滚动条,高度则视版面和内容决定。
2、1024*768下,网页宽度保持在1002以内,如果满框显示的话,高度是612-615之间.就不会出现水平滚动条和垂直滚动条。
3、在ps里面做网页可以在800*600状态下显示全屏,页面的下方又不会出现滑动条,尺寸为740*560左右
4、在PS里做的图到了网上就不一样了,颜色等等方面,因为WEB上面只用到256WEB安全色,而PS中的RGB或者CMYK以及LAB或者HSB的色域很宽颜色范围很广,所以自然会有失色的现象.
页面标准按800*600分辨率制作,实际尺寸为778*434px
页面长度原则上不超过3屏,宽度不超过1屏
每个标准页面为A4幅面大小,即8.5X11英寸
全尺寸banner为468*60px,半尺寸banner为234*60px,小banner为88*31px
另外120*90,120*60也是小图示的标准尺寸
每个非首页静态页面含图片位元组不超过60K,全尺寸banner不超过14K
标准网页广告尺寸规格
一、120*120,这种广告规格适用于产品或新闻照片展示。
二、120*60,这种广告规格主要用于做LOGO使用。
三、120*90,主要应用于产品演示或大型LOGO。
四、125*125,这种规格适于表现照片效果的影象广告。
五、234*60,这种规格适用于框架或左右形式主页的广告连结。
六、392*72,主要用于有较多图片展示的广告条,用于页首或页尾。
七、468*60,应用最为广泛的广告条尺寸,用于页首或页尾。
八、88*31,主要用于网页连结,或网站小型LOGO。
广告形式 画素大小 最大尺寸 备注
BUTTON 120*60(必须用gif) 7K
215*50(必须用gif) 7K
通栏 760*100 25K 静态图片或减少运动效果
430*50 15K
超级通栏 760*100 to 760*200 共40K 静态图片或减少运动效果
巨幅广告 336*280 35K
585*120
竖边广告 130*300 25K
全屏广告 800*600 40K 必须为静态图片,FLASH格式
图文混排 各频道不同 15K
弹出视窗 400*300(尽量用gif) 40K
BANNER 468*60(尽量用gif) 18K
悬停按钮 80*80(必须用gif) 7K
流媒体 300*200(可做不规则形状但尺寸不能超过300*200) 30K 播放时间 小于5秒60帧(1秒/12帧)
网页中的广告尺寸
1.首页右上,尺寸120*60
2.首页顶部通栏,尺寸468*60
3.首页顶部通栏,尺寸760*60
4.首页中部通栏,尺寸580*60
5.内页顶部通栏,尺寸468*60
6.内页顶部通栏,尺寸760*60
7.内页左上,尺寸150*60或300*300
8.下载地址页面,尺寸560*60或468*60
9.内页底部通栏,尺寸760*60
10.左漂浮,尺寸80*80或100*100
11.右漂浮,尺寸80*80或100*10
1.65主频的cpu用多大的 显示卡 最合适 还有 多大的记忆体 最合适
您好。 建议您 用128MB的显示卡 和1G记忆体 本身您的CPU主频就不是很高 如果用好点的显示卡 和高点的记忆体 就浪费了
橱柜拉篮宽度选择多大最合适?
橱柜拉篮一般是根据您家橱柜吃尺寸来定做的,深度42cm的常用橱柜拉篮尺寸:600柜体为52.3*14cm,700柜体为62.3*14cm,750柜体为66.6*14cm,800柜体为72.3*14cm等,深度45.5cm的常用橱柜拉篮尺寸(:600柜体为56.5*20cm,700柜体为66.5*20cm,750柜体为71.5*20cm,800柜体为76.5*20cm等
淘宝手机详情页面宽度到底多少最合适咧?
手机萤幕尺寸有大有小,宽度480 – 620画素会比较合适。格式为JPGGIFPNG。当需要在图片上新增文字时,中文字型大于等于30号字,英文和阿拉伯数字大于等于20号字。
4.2米宽的客厅用多大的电视最合适
电视距离适宜在3米左右,根据沙发到电视的距离来决定。
1.7米使用26英寸
2米使用32英寸
2.4米使用37英寸
2.5米使用40英寸
2.7米使用42英寸
3米使用46英寸
3.3米使用52英寸
用多大的鱼缸养银龙最合适
按尺寸来说 最小尺寸是一米 宽40 银龙体长不得超过40 如果银龙体长超过50 就建议一米二宽50以上的缸子养了 一米五 一米八 两米都能养 越大越好呗
金毛用多大的狗窝最合适
如果你养的是金毛犬,那就更该如此了,要让它知道,白天当然不用说,夜晚这就是它睡觉的地方,不许它想在哪儿睡就在哪儿睡。
对于金毛犬来说,给它指定了一个住处,让它在想躺的时候也能随便在那儿伸伸腰,也算比较自在。
狗屋没必要十分讲究,只要宽敞就好。其实用个纸箱子或者木箱子在上面铺块毛巾也行。若买商店里卖的狗屋,则有条件在客人来访前,事先将金毛犬关起来,的确很方便。
狗屋应放置在安静、偏暗点儿的地方,最好选在冬暖夏凉、通风避晒之处,可能的话冬季和夏季应选在不同的地方。
也可以用铁笼子代替狗屋
要是你们家足够敞的话,也可以在屋里准备一个铁笼子,里面同时可以放上便器和金毛犬睡觉的窝。有一种能摺叠的铁笼子,可以很方便地拆运安装,天气好时还可以把金毛犬连笼子挪到院子里晒晒太阳。
中星九号用多大的锅最合适
目前用小锅接收中星9号的人占百分之九十九以上,因为它上面有免费的46套央视及省级卫视节目。其它卫星如亚太5号、新天11符和韩星5号上面节目少,也没有多大的收看价值。最小的小锅直径35厘米左右。 中星9号位于西南方向.应该影响不大。
86用多大轮胎最合适
1.抓地力增加。2。增加车身高度,3增加行车稳定性。4.油耗增加。5。对轮毂,内衬,转向角度,有影响!
‘捌’ pc端web、移动端web的字体大小、颜色、字体样式使用
首先了解下px,em,rem的区别
px(像素)是绝对单位,页面按精确像素展示,使页面较稳定和相对固定一些。但这种方法存在一个问题,用户在浏览我们制作的web页面时,如果他改变了浏览器的字体大小,或是缩放、放大页面,这时会使页面布局被打乱。
em是相对单位,基准点为父节点字体的大小。上面说到使用px为单位的web页面会遇到的问题可以使用em来解决。
例如con2的父元素为con1,css中<strong>con1</strong>和<strong>con2</strong>的font-size都设置为2em;
可以看得出con1和con2的font-size样式都是2em,但是展现出来的字体大小不一样,因为默认情况下没有对字体进行重新设置的话,浏览器默认字体为16px,con1的2em就相当于32px,那么con2的2em就相当于con1的两倍也就是64px,所以con2字体比con1的大。
rem是相对于页面根元素的大小单位,我们只需给页面的根元素设置一个参考值,就可以在页面中根据参考值设置其他元素的大小,rem不会出现嵌套的繁琐。
设置html下1rem=10px
可以看得出1rem就是12px(浏览器下最小的字体为12px,当设置小于12px的字体,也默认为12px)
无论元素处于哪一层,都不会受到父元素的影响。
‘玖’ web前端开发 工作用什么软件
初学web前端开发可以使用DW。即Dreamweaver。到后面喜欢中文的话选择hbuilder和everedit,英文好的话选webstrom hbuilder everedit。